You guys need to realize Barnett is undersized and not an explosive athlete. NFL teams don't really salivate over the hard working productive guy with limited upside.

Barnett is a 6'3", 270 lbs defensive end who will likely run a 4.7 or so. He bends well enough that he consistently gets his pad level lower than anyone else in football when edge rushing. I can't count the number of ball carriers Barnett has tackled from behind by being so quick in pursuit on the backside of the play. He has power moves, violent hands, and plenty of athleticism. The folks who grade college football love him. The guys who write and publish mock drafts love him. The guys who give college football players awards love him.

He is neither "undersized" nor "not an explosive athlete." He isn't on the field whipping tail on blood, guts, and desire alone. He is an elite athlete at his position and he will compare favorably to anyone not named Kongbo or Garrett when it comes to his measurables at the combine. I will say this again in plain English so you can understand. Guys as big as Barnett is are not as fast as he is unless they are complete freak athletes. There are about 5-6 freak athletes per NFL draft class.

You guys need to realize Barnett is undersized and not an explosive athlete. NFL teams don't really salivate over the hard working productive guy with limited upside.

What number was Joey Bosa taken at again? He a real explosive athlete? Bosa ran a 4.86 40 and only benched 24 reps of 225. Randolph says "that's nothing!" Bosa was taken because of his motor. He gets after the QB. That's exactly what Barnett does but Barnett is a better athlete than Bosa
